Output 66fae0e16bcef22d4626490d7a8ee2ff945ca9bb9df69f1987448778f6d8ea11:6

value
860665
script pubkey
OP_0 OP_PUSHBYTES_20 56ab9dcd85a61bf51f062909ef16a13b558f862f
address
bc1q264emnv95cdl28cx9yy7794p8d2clp30mw8q0e
transaction
66fae0e16bcef22d4626490d7a8ee2ff945ca9bb9df69f1987448778f6d8ea11